在数字化时代,网络传输的速度与效率对于用户体验和业务运营至关重要。异步传输作为一种重要的网络通信方式,在其中扮演着关键角色。本文将揭开异步传输的神秘面纱,探讨其原理、优势以及如何在实际应用中提升网络速度与效率。
异步传输的定义与原理
定义
异步传输(Asynchronous Transmission)是指通信双方在数据传输过程中,不需要等待对方发送完所有数据,而是可以同时进行其他操作的一种通信方式。它适用于数据量较大、传输速度要求不高的场景。
原理
异步传输的核心原理在于使用“标志位”来标识数据传输的开始和结束。发送方在发送数据前,先发送一个标志位,接收方收到标志位后,开始读取数据。数据发送完毕后,发送方再发送一个结束标志位,接收方在接收到结束标志位后停止读取。
异步传输的优势
提高效率
异步传输允许发送方和接收方同时进行其他操作,从而提高了通信效率。在多任务处理系统中,异步传输可以避免因等待数据传输而导致的资源浪费。
增强兼容性
异步传输适用于多种通信协议,如TCP/IP、串口通信等,具有良好的兼容性。
适用于大数据传输
对于数据量较大的场景,异步传输可以有效提高传输速度,降低延迟。
提升网络速度与效率的策略
优化传输协议
选择合适的传输协议是提升网络速度与效率的关键。例如,在传输大数据时,可以选择基于TCP/IP的传输协议,如FTP、HTTP等。
增加带宽
提高网络带宽可以有效提升传输速度。在实际应用中,可以通过以下方式增加带宽:
- 使用光纤传输:光纤具有高速、大容量、抗干扰等特点,是提升网络速度的理想选择。
- 升级网络设备:更换高性能的网络设备,如交换机、路由器等,可以提高网络的整体性能。
实施流量控制
流量控制是一种有效避免网络拥堵的技术。通过控制发送方的数据传输速率,可以保证网络资源的合理分配,避免因过载而导致的速度下降。
采用压缩技术
对于需要传输的数据,可以采用压缩技术进行压缩,减少数据传输量,从而提高传输速度。
优化传输路径
在数据传输过程中,优化传输路径可以有效降低延迟。例如,可以通过选择距离较近、网络状况较好的路径来提升传输速度。
总结
异步传输作为一种高效的网络通信方式,在提升网络速度与效率方面具有显著优势。通过优化传输协议、增加带宽、实施流量控制、采用压缩技术以及优化传输路径等策略,我们可以进一步提高网络传输的速度与效率。在数字化时代,掌握这些技巧将有助于我们在网络传输领域取得更好的成果。
